0
Welcome Guest! Login
0 items Join Now

RocketTheme Blog

Gantry 5: Beta 3 Released

Beta

Gantry 5 beta 3 is now available and ready for public testing. This beta release includes a vast amount of changes involving the menu system, as well as bug fixes and other minor updates inspired by feedback from beta testers on Github.

Additionally, an Offcanvas section has been added to the Layout Manager giving users the ability to place and arrange Particles (as well as the mobile menu) in an off canvas section that integrates natively with the mobile experience.

New core Particles including Mobile Menu and Custom HTML have also been added to the core of Gantry. The Mobile Menu Particle is made for the Offcanvas Section and creates a mobile version of the main menu.

The Custom HTML Particle is a very basic particle that acts like Joomla’s Custom HTML module or WordPress’ Text widget. You can use it to create a custom HTML block anywhere in the Layout Manager or Menu Editor.

Participating in the Beta

If you would like to contribute to the Gantry 5 beta, and directly assist in creating the next generation Gantry Framework, there are several ways to do so.

The easiest way to help out is by simply downloading the beta release of Gantry 5 via Github and trying it out for yourself. We have documentation available to help you get started in the all-new Gantry 5 administrator, as well as a Gitter chat room where you can talk directly with Gantry’s development team as well as other members of the community.



If you run across any issues or have any suggestions for improvement, you can submit an issue report on GitHub letting us know. Our team will review the issue and work on a solution.

If you would like to contribute directly to the project yourself, you can do so by making the change and submitting a pull request. Your pull request will be reviewed by the team, and if approved, will become part of Gantry 5. We recommend reaching out via the Gitter chat before doing so to avoid putting in the work on a problem that the team is already working on.

Keep in mind that even at this stage, Gantry 5 is in an early beta and it is not recommended for use on any live site. Doing so will undoubtedly come with issues as new updates are released that could potentially break functionality of your site.

Additionally, the current beta build does not include all of the features and functionality we have planned for the final release.

Gantry 5 is coming together very nicely thanks to our incredibly active and passionate community. We are working towards the next major phase of the beta coming soon, and look forward to seeing the incredible things the community creates with it.

Installing Beta 3 on Existing Gantry 5 Beta Installs

Gantry 5 and the Hydrogen template have undergone big changes since beta 2 was released. If you are running Gantry 5 beta 2 and the Hydrogen template released with beta 2, there are a few things you should be aware of when updating.

First, your TEMPLATE_DIR/custom directory should be backed up. The TEMPLATE_DIR/custom/compiled-css directory itself should be removed at this time as it will not work with the latest update. You can update Gantry 5 using the standard Joomla update process, but the Hydrogen template needs to be uninstalled and installed manually to accept all of the changes for beta 3. Here is a quick rundown of the steps we recommend taking when installing Gantry 5 beta 3 on an existing Gantry 5 beta 2 site.

  1. Delete the TEMPLATE_DIR/custom/compiled-css directory in your installation.
  2. Back up your TEMPLATE_DIR/custom directory. While we recommend deleting this directory entirely so you will see all the new changes, backing it up will enable you to replace any information you need to reinstall after the update/re-installation is completed.
  3. Set a template other than Hydrogen as your default.
  4. Uninstall the Hydrogen template.
  5. Update Gantry 5 using Joomla's integrated update process.
  6. Manually download and install the updated Hydrogen template for beta 3.
  7. Make sure Gantry and Hydrogen are enabled and enjoy testing!

For more information about Gantry 5, please check out these other blog posts from our ongoing series:

Join the Conversation

comments powered by Disqus